Watermelon Salad

Watermelon Salad, Cucumber, and Feta Salad

  • Author: Alora chef
  • Prep Time: 10 minutes
  • Cook Time: 0 minutes
  • Total Time: 10 minutes
  • Yield: 4 servings 1x
  • Category: Salad
  • Method: No-Cook
  • Cuisine: Mediterranean
  • Diet: Vegetarian

Description

This Simple Watermelon Salad is a refreshing summer dish made with sweet watermelon, crisp cucumber, creamy feta, and fresh mint, all brought together with a zesty lime dressing. Perfect for hot days, picnics, or light meals.


Ingredients

Scale
  • 6 cups watermelon, seeded and cubed
  • 1 English cucumber, chopped
  • 6 oz feta cheese, cubed
  • A handful of chopped fresh mint leaves
  • 1 fresh lime, zest and juice
  • Sea salt flakes, to taste
  • Fresh ground black pepper, to taste

Instructions

  1. Add the cubed watermelon into a large serving bowl.
  2. Add the chopped cucumber, cubed feta cheese, mint leaves, lime zest, and lime juice.
  3. Sprinkle with sea salt and freshly ground black pepper to taste.
  4. Very gently toss all ingredients to combine.
  5. Taste and adjust seasoning if needed.
  6. Serve chilled and enjoy!

Notes

  • Chill the watermelon before assembling for extra refreshment.
  • Use fresh lime juice for the best flavor.
  • Crumbled feta can be used instead of cubes for a different texture.
  • Best eaten within a day or two for optimal freshness.
